Word Vancouver's mission is to foster the joy of the written word and inspire creativity by bringing together readers, writers, and audiences from all backgrounds in an annual, inclusive, and free literary arts festival, connecting local communities and celebrating literary arts through the collective experience. We embrace innovation, encourage discourse, and provide a safe and accessible experience for all members of our richly diverse communities.
More than ever, individuals are in need of connection with others, venues through which to build community, and opportunities to see and learn from different perspectives. For over 30 years, Word Vancouver’s festival events have addressed this need by showcasing Canadian authors through our readings, panels, interviews, performances, workshops, and a book fair - all of which are free and accessible. By bringing together so many people in one cultural space, we highlight the breadth and diversity of Canadian writers. We also program events geared toward professional development that are useful for writers at any stage in their career. Our programming creates opportunities for attendees to see their own experiences reflected, learn about the experiences of others, and ultimately inspire them with aspirations of their own. We give voice to those in under represented groups and are proud of the opportunities that we offer both novice and established writers to be heard. With over 40 events each year we bring over 150 authors to audiences in Vancouver and our goal is to bring authors from the Lower Mainland to remote areas and authors and their books from remote areas to the lower mainland.
